如何用extrudeMesh生成360度的axisymmetric 3D网格


  • OpenFOAM讲师

    如题,目前的方法是blockMesh先生成方形单层mesh,再利用extrudeMesh生成360的3D网格。
    但是出现个问题,里面的面不会自动的成为interior,不太清楚怎么处理。

    以下是extrudeMeshDict

    constructFrom patch;
    sourceCase "$FOAM_CASE";
    
    sourcePatches (side1);
    exposedPatchName side2;
    
    extrudeModel    sector;
    
    nLayers             10;//90;
    
    sectorCoeffs
    {
        point       (0 0 0);
        axis        (0 1 0);
        angle       20;//360;
    }
    
    flipNormals false;
    
    mergeFaces  false;
    

Log in to reply
 

CFD中文网 2016 - 2020 | 京ICP备15017992号-2